MySQL數據庫是一種廣泛使用的關系型數據庫,它可以用于存儲和管理大量數據。你可以使用MySQL來創建數據表,讀取數據以及將數據寫入到數據表中。在本文中,我們將介紹如何向MySQL數據庫中寫入數據。
在寫入數據之前,你需要先連接到MySQL數據庫。下面是一個示例代碼:
import mysql.connector # 建立mysql連接 mydb = mysql.connector.connect( host="localhost", user="yourusername", password="yourpassword", database="mydatabase" ) # 打印mysql連接對象 print(mydb)
接下來,我們需要創建數據表以供數據寫入。在MySQL中,你可以通過CREATE TABLE語句來創建數據表。下面是一個示例代碼:
mycursor = mydb.cursor() # 創建數據表 mycursor.execute("CREATE TABLE customers (name VARCHAR(255), address VARCHAR(255))")
現在,我們已經有了一個名為“customers”的數據表,我們可以開始向其中寫入數據了。在MySQL中,你可以使用INSERT INTO語句來將數據插入到數據表中。下面是一個示例代碼:
# 插入數據 sql = "INSERT INTO customers (name, address) VALUES (%s, %s)" val = ("John", "Highway 21") mycursor.execute(sql, val) # 提交數據 mydb.commit() # 打印插入數據的行數 print(mycursor.rowcount, "record inserted.")
在這個示例中,我們向數據表中插入了一個名為“John”,地址為“Highway 21”的客戶信息。我們使用了execute()方法來執行INSERT INTO語句,使用了commit()方法將事務提交到數據庫中。最后,我們打印了插入數據的行數。
總之,在MySQL中向數據表中寫入數據非常簡單。你只需要連接到數據庫,創建數據表并使用INSERT INTO語句來插入數據即可。
上一篇css將代碼放在手機端